Compare Duarte to Aliso Viejo

This post compares Duarte, California to Aliso Viejo,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Duarte (city) Aliso Viejo (city)
Population 21,832 50,691
Income (median) $46,983 $77,216
Home Value (median) $422,000 $582,300
White 55% 70%
Black 7% 1%
Asian 17% 15%
With Kids 30% 38%
Age (median) 40 36
Rentals 36% 39%
